INTERNAL MEMO — Heads of Department

Subject: Churn in the Bramwick Pilot

The Lanternway pilot in Bramwick has lost eleven of forty enrolled customers over eight weeks, concentrated among accounts onboarded without a guided setup session. Exit interviews cite confusing billing tiers rather than product gaps. We propose pausing new enrolments while the onboarding flow is reworked. Please treat the figures below as strictly confidential until the board has reviewed them.

management briefing: The pricing group signed off on a budget of $195.6 million for Project Quenir.

## Deployment

Stockpilot (the vending-machine restock planner) ships as a single container. Support team: you do not build it — pull the tagged image and run the deploy script from the ops repo. Restock forecasts regenerate at 03:00 local depot time; if a deploy lands mid-run, the planner resumes from its checkpoint automatically. Rollbacks are safe at any time. Health endpoint must return OK within 90 seconds or the deploy aborts. The service starts with the following configuration:

deployment values, bahop-tahog:
[kasvan]
port = 11211
team = kasdor
host = kasvan.orvexforge.example
region = lower-3
access_code = ac_76e68d
timeout_ms = 2000

Runbook: migrating off the homegrown Quillback job queue at Fernwold Systems. Drain the legacy queue first, verify no in-flight jobs remain, then cut writers over to the managed broker. All credential rotation happens before the cutover, never after. Audit logs from both systems must be retained for ninety days. The exact build under review is noted below.

build token for kahop-yafof: htk21_5a995f047b538db58c4a4

## Artifact Signing — SDK Parity Notes (Weekly Sync)

Kestrel SDK for Android reached parity with the Swift client this sprint: offline queueing, batched telemetry, and retry semantics now match. Both SDKs ship as signed artifacts from the same pipeline. Remaining gap: background sync throttling, targeted next sprint. Verify both release bundles before tagging. Both artifacts validate against the shared signing key below.

signing key of kawig-fafog = bky19_6Fypv1qws7J8qJtaYjX